4 of 5 stars Reviewed November 2, 2011

Spent there 2 nights and was very happy with what I got for the price. The room was spacious and clean and bed comfortable. Shower was hot and powerful - nothing more to ask for! I enjoyed my stay, the only downside was a breakfast - way too oily in my opinion and bit bland.

3 of 5 stars Reviewed October 15, 2011

The B and B was very clean and comfortable. Great location just minutes to the town. Very nicely renovated. Though didnt like having breakfast in the room and did feel the breakfast should have been included in the price. Nick was very friendly and welcoming..Just felt the breakfast situation let the place down.
